Caldwell JAM (Junior Appalachian Musicians) is an after school music program that offers classes for students from 8 to 17 years of age. Held for approximately one hour a week throughout the school year, students learn old-time music in the traditional Appalachian style of singing and playing by ear. Instrument choices are old-time guitar, fiddle, and mandolin. School-year JAM is held at Collettsville School, Happy Valley Elementary, Granite Falls Elementary, and The HUB Station Arts Center in Hudson.
New this year is a Performance Class for intermediate and advanced players, and it also meets at The HUB.
